With so many business credit cards in the marketplace, it can be a challenge to pick the right one. Here are some things to think about:
• Separate Personal and Business Expenses – Keeping your personal and business expenses separate is smart because it will enable you to keep tabs on your business spending and will also help you to be prepared at tax time and in the unlikely event that the IRS questions any of your business expenditures.
• Business Credit Cards Can Simplify Expense Tracking – One of the biggest gripes of business owners, regardless of whether or not they have employees, is tracking business expenses. If you have employees, most business credit cards give a breakdown of individual charges by user, so you can quickly discover if one of your employees has misused his or her credit card.
• Business Credit Cards Give You a Convenient Year-End Statement – The end of the tax year is a mad scramble as you try to find all business receipts and records for tax filing. Most business credit cards now offer a convenient end-of-year statement that you can use to locate possible income tax deductions. Then all you have to do is find the corresponding receipt to substantiate the deduction for IRS purposes.
• Competitive Interest Rates and Fees — Business credit cards offer competitive rates and fees. Many offer 0% teaser interest rate offers, free or low cost balance transfers and other perks that make having a business credit card a smart decision.
• Watch Out for Some Business Credit Card Provisions — While having a business credit card is one of the smartest things you can do to streamline your business operations, reduce your administrative chores and save money, you want to make sure that any business credit card you’re considering will be the best financial decision you can make. Some business credit cards require a personal guarantee, so if your business heads south you could face personal liability for any charges on your business credit card. You can decide whether you want to accept a business credit card with this provision; knowing in advance before taking the card is the best time to make your decision.
